If you purchased through Apple:
Open the 'Settings' app on your iPhone or iPad.
Tap your name at the top to open your Apple ID settings.
Select 'Subscriptions.'
Find and select the Walla Walla Union-Bulletin subscription.
Tap on 'Cancel Subscription' if required for your refund process.
Locate the Walla Walla Union-Bulletin charge and click on 'Report.'
Select 'I didn’t authorize this purchase' or 'The item didn't work as expected' for best results.
Briefly explain the need for a refund, mentioning that the subscription renewed unexpectedly.
Submit your report and keep an eye on your email for updates.
If you purchased through Google Play:
Open the Google Play Store app on your device.
Tap on the menu icon (three horizontal lines) in the upper left corner.
Select 'Subscriptions.'
Find the Walla Walla Union-Bulletin subscription.
Tap on 'Cancel Subscription.'
Go back to the menu and select 'Account.'
Scroll down and tap on 'Purchase History.'
Locate the Walla Walla Union-Bulletin transaction.
Tap on the transaction, then select 'Report a problem.'
Choose 'I want to request a refund' and explain that the subscription was renewed without prior notice.
Submit your request through the Google Play interface.
